Location: Chelmsford & Harlow
Company: Driver Hire Chelmsford & Harlow
Pay Rate: £16.00 per hour or £17.93 per hour including holiday pay
Guarantee: Minimum 10 hours paid per day
Job Type: Adhoc / Flexible Work
Pay Frequency: Weekly Pay
